Transaction 84817577790e1658d3267e5813a21fc1212a0b45db63de62fd75c6a7578a53da
1 Input
1 Output
-
84817577790e1658d3267e5813a21fc1212a0b45db63de62fd75c6a7578a53da:0
- value
- 998757
- script pubkey
- OP_0 OP_PUSHBYTES_20 be263ef4ed40be301b32bd35552b6a11230fc361
- address
- bc1qhcnraa8dgzlrqxejh56422m2zy3slsmpszszpl